Computer-Aided Design: A Statement of Objectives (1960)
“Let us change our traditional attitude to the construction of programs: Instead of imagining that our main task is to instruct a computer what to do, let us concentrate rather on explaining to human beings what we want a computer to do.”
"Literate Programming", The Computer Journal 27 (1984), p. 97. (Reprinted in Literate Programming, 1992, p. 99.)
Literate Programming (1984)
Help us to complete the source, original and additional information
Donald Ervin Knuth 32
American computer scientist 1938Related quotes

“Let us stop a while, while doing what we are doing, and begin to change what we can change…”
"Beyond Politics, Beyond Copenhagen, For Our Children" : Treatise, Travelling trilogy, Lectures and Films on Sustainable development by Manav Gupta (2009 -2010), as quoted in Hindustan Times (25 December 2009)
2000s

“Let us not pretend to doubt in philosophy what we do not doubt in our hearts.”
Vol. V, par. 265
Collected Papers (1931-1958)

“It was one thing to use computers as a tool, quite another to let them do your thinking for you.”
Source: The Hunt for Red October

“Science is what we understand well enough to explain to a computer. Art is everything else we do.”
Foreword to the book A=B http://www.cis.upenn.edu/~wilf/AeqB.html (1996)
Source: Things a Computer Scientist Rarely Talks About

“Come, let us arm with speed; and let us two
Try, what our forces may united do.”
Book XIII
Homer His Iliads Translated (1660)

“We need to ask ourselves not only what computers can do, but what computers should do.”
The Seattle Times: " Microsoft Build: Data privacy must be protected, CEO Satya Nadella tells technologists https://www.seattletimes.com/business/microsoft/microsoft-build-data-privacy-must-be-protected-ceo-satya-nadella-tells-technologists/" (7 May 2018)